Spicy Maple Dijon Grilled Brussels Sprouts

Total Time
25 minutes
Prep Time
15 minutes
Cook Time
10 minutes

Ingredients

4 servings
  • 1 pound brussels sprouts
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il
  • 2 tablespoons pure maple syrup
  • 1-2 tablespoons dijon mustard
  • 2 cloves garlic, finely minced
  • ½ teaspoon cayenne pepper
  • ½ teaspoon salt
  • Freshly ground black pepper

Preparation

Step 1

Preheat grill to medium high heat (about 400 degrees F) and lightly oil the grate.

Step 2

Cut off the stem of the brussels sprouts (just the white part on the bottom) and remove any outer yellow leaves. Be very careful not to cut too much off the stem, otherwise the leaves will all fall off!

Step 3

Place brussels sprouts in a large bowl.

Step 4

In a small bowl, whisk together the olive oil, maple syrup, dijon, garlic, cayenne, salt and pepper. Pour all over the brussel sprouts and toss until they’re full coated.

Step 5

Skewer 4-5 brussels onto each skewer. Reserve extra sauce in the bottom of the bowl.

Step 6

Place skewers on grill, cooking for about 5-7 minutes per side, or until brussels sprouts are golden brown and slightly charred. Before serving, brush brussels with any remaining sauce and sprinkle with a little extra salt, if desired. Serves 4.
